Anna Huntley -
Mezzo-Soprano Anna Huntley was born in Teeside in 1982 and is a Foundation Scholar at the Royal Academy of Music where she is currently in her third year studying with Beatrice Unsworth and Clara Taylor. Anna has won many awards and prizes, most recently the City of Birmingham Choir's National Singing Award (after which she appeared with them as a guest soloist in the Birmingham Symphony Hall) and the Hampshire Singing Award. As part of this prize, Anna will give a solo recital in the Winchester Festival in the summer of 2005.
Anna's recent oratorio performances have included Mozart's Solemn
Vespers, Vivaldi's Gloria and Stabat Mater and Haydn's Nelson Mass.
Future engagements include a concert tour of New York, a masterclass
with Robert Tear, a performance of Mahler's Lieder Eines Fahrenden
Gesellen with the Colne Philharmonic Orchestra and solo recitals in
Teeside and Oxford. |

Thomas Jesty -
Treble Thomas Jesty (Treble) is this year’s BBC Radio 2 Chorister of the Year. He won the award last month in the annual competition open to choristers from choirs countrywide. He is currently Head Quirister at Winchester College and attends The Pilgrims’ School in the heart of the city within the grounds of the cathedral. In 1382 the statutes of William of Wykeham, Bishop of Winchester, made provision for 16 quiristers to sing at the Chapel services of Winchester College and this is still maintained today. The quiristers regularly broadcast on BBC radio and have made several recordings. They also undertake frequent tours abroad.
In
addition to his singing he plays the violin and piano but he is also an
enthusiastic sportsman. He enjoys playing football, cricket and squash
but perhaps uniquely for a choirboy, is also keen on juggling with
rings, clubs, balls and pois. |

Nicholas King - Organ Nicholas King has had a distinguished career in music education in schools, at the Royal College of Music and as Chief Examiner in Music for Trinity College London. He now concentrates on freelance performance, teaching, adjudicating, composition and research. He is a Patron of the New School of Organ Studies, for whom he launched in October 2002 a successful series of weekly lunchtime concerts on Fridays at St John's Church, Boxmoor. |

Rosemary Venner - Piano Rosemary Venner, following studies at the Royal Academy of Music, was a freelance accompanist and coach for several years before she moved into office administration. She continues to play for choral and operatic societies and for music hall productions. Rosemary has been the Society’s rehearsal pianist since 1994 and sings with the altos during performances. |
